Materials Used in Affordable Window Replacements
When it comes to affordable window replacements, the choice of materials plays a crucial role in determining the durability, energy efficiency, and cost-effectiveness of the windows. Different materials offer varying benefits and drawbacks, so it's essential to understand the options available before making a decision.
Vinyl
Vinyl is one of the most popular materials used in affordable window replacements. It is known for its durability, low maintenance requirements, and energy efficiency. Vinyl windows are also cost-effective compared to other materials, making them a popular choice for budget-friendly replacements.
Wood
Wood windows have a classic and timeless look that adds charm to any home. While wood is a natural insulator, providing good energy efficiency, it requires more maintenance compared to vinyl or other materials. Wood windows can be affordable, but the overall cost may increase due to maintenance needs over time.
Fiberglass
Fiberglass windows are known for their strength and durability. They offer excellent insulation properties, making them energy-efficient and helping homeowners save on heating and cooling costs. While fiberglass windows may have a higher upfront cost than vinyl, their long-term benefits in terms of durability and energy efficiency make them a cost-effective option.
Aluminum
Aluminum windows are lightweight, durable, and low-maintenance. They are also known for their slim frames, allowing for more glass area and better views. However, aluminum is a conductor of heat and cold, which can impact the energy efficiency of the windows.
While aluminum windows can be affordable, they may not be as cost-effective in terms of energy savings compared to other materials.

General Steps in Installing Affordable Window Replacements
- Measurements: Accurate measurements of the window openings are crucial to ensure that the new windows fit properly.
- Removal of Old Windows: Carefully remove the existing windows, taking care not to damage the surrounding structure.
- Preparation of Opening: Clean and prepare the window opening to ensure a smooth installation process.
- Installation of New Windows: Place the new windows in the opening, making sure they are level and properly sealed.
- Insulation and Sealing: Insulate around the window frame and seal any gaps to prevent air leaks.
- Finishing Touches: Add trim and finish the interior and exterior to complete the installation.

Maintenance Tips for Affordable Window Replacements
Regular maintenance is essential to ensure the longevity and efficiency of your affordable window replacements. By following these maintenance tips, you can prevent costly repairs or replacements in the future.
Cleaning and Care Guidelines
- Regularly clean your windows with a mild detergent and water solution to remove dirt and grime.
-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ials that can damage the window surface.
- Inspect the window frames and seals for any signs of wear or damage, and repair or replace them as needed.
- Keep the window tracks clean and free of debris to ensure smooth operation.
Preventative Maintenance
- Regularly check for any drafts or leaks around the windows and seal them with weather-stripping or caulking.
- Trim any overhanging branches or foliage near the windows to prevent damage from falling debris.
- Inspect the hardware and mechanisms of the windows for any signs of wear or malfunction, and lubricate them as needed.
Seasonal Maintenance Tips
- In the winter, remove any snow or ice buildup around the windows to prevent damage and ensure proper insulation.
- In the summer, use window treatments or shades to reduce heat transfer and protect the windows from excessive sun exposure.
- Regularly check and adjust the window screens to ensure they are secure and free of tears or damage.
